When used in this article, the following words and phrases shall have the following meanings, respectively, unless the context clearly indicates otherwise:
(1)BOARD. The board of commissioners of the fund and any successors thereto.
(2)ERS. The Employees’ Retirement System of Alabama.
(3)EXECUTIVE DIRECTOR. The executive director of the board.
(4)FIREFIGHTER. Any firefighter as certified by the Alabama Firefighters Personnel Standards and Education Commission. The term also includes any volunteer firefighter who is a member of a certified volunteer fire department under Section 9-3-17.
(5)FUND. The Alabama Firefighters Annuity and Benefit Fund created in this article.
